WorleyParsons wins Abu Dhabi contracts

Abu Dhabi Gas Industries Limited Ltd (GASCO) and Abu Dhabi Gas Liquefaction Company Ltd (ADGAS) have awarded Parsons Energy and Chemicals Group Limited (a wholly owned subsidiary of WorleyParsons) three contracts with total estimated value of about $35.7 million to provide Project Management Services on three EPC packages consisting of Das Island Facilities, Offshore Pipeline, and Onshore Pipeline and Habshan Facilities of its Offshore Associated Gases Project on behalf of GASCO and ADGAS.
WorleyParsons, a global provider of project and asset management services for the resource and energy industry, will act on GASCO and ADGAS behalf by providing services to manage the EPC Contractors. WorleyParsons' engagement will span from EPC pre-award to testing and commissioning of the facilities.
The project consists of new compression and dehydration units in Das Island, new 30" high pressure pipeline to transport offshore gases from Das Island to onshore Habshan and new processing units at Habshan to separate the bulk of the Natural Gas Liquids (NGL) components recovered from the offshore gases.
The project management team will be based in Abu Dhabi, UAE during the pre-award phase, then assigned to the EPC Contractors' offices during the detailed engineering and procurement phase, and will end up in Das Island and Habshan during the construction and commissioning phase of the project.
